It was calculated that a shell when fired from a gun with a certain velocity and at an angle of elevation 5π/36 radians should strike a given target. In actual practice it was found that a hill just intervened in the trajectory. At what angle of elevation should the gun be fired to hit the target ?

a
5π36radian
b
7π36radian
c
11π36radian
d
13π36radian

detailed solution

Correct option is D

To hit the target, horizontal range should be same so angle of Projection =π2-5π36=13π36 radian.
